Understanding Game Mechanics

Baccarat is straightforward to play, making it appealing to both novices and seasoned players. The game typically involves three main betting options: Player, Banker, and Tie. Here’s a breakdown of how each component works:

  • Player Bet: Wagering on the player’s hand to win. If the player’s hand wins, you receive 1:1 odds.
  • Banker Bet: Betting on the banker’s hand. This option has a 5% house commission if you win, but it offers better odds than the player bet.
  • Tie Bet: Betting that both hands will tie. While this bet offers high payouts (typically 8:1 or 9:1), it comes with a much lower probability of winning.

The objective is to predict which hand will have a total closest to 9. Card values are as follows:

  • Number cards (2-9) are worth their face value.
  • Aces are worth 1 point.
  • 10s and face cards (J, Q, K) are worth 0 points.

When the total exceeds 9, only the last digit counts. For example, if a hand’s total is 15, it is valued at 5.

Technology Behind Online Baccarat Platforms

The technology that powers online baccarat games is sophisticated and designed to provide a seamless gaming experience. Several key components contribute to this:

  • Random Number Generators (RNG): Online baccarat games use RNG technology to ensure fair play. This means that all card distributions are random and unpredictable.
  • Live Dealer Options: Many platforms offer live dealer baccarat, allowing players to interact with real dealers through video streaming. This feature brings the authentic casino experience online.
  • Mobile Compatibility: With advancements in mobile technology, baccarat games are now accessible on smartphones and tablets, allowing for gaming on the go.

Understanding these technological aspects enhances player confidence in the fairness and integrity of online baccarat games, making the experience more enjoyable.
